The International Accreditation Forum (IAF) is a worldwide association of accreditation bodies and other bodies interested in conformity assessment in the fields of management systems, products, processes, services, personnel, validation and verification and other similar programmed of conformity assessment.
Their primary function is to develop a single worldwide program of conformity assessment which reduces risk for businesses and their customers by assuring them that accredited certificates and validation and verification statements may be relied upon.
ISO (International Organization for Standardization) is an independent, non-governmental international organization with a membership of 167national standards bodies.

The ANSI National Accreditation Board (ANAB) is a non-governmental organization that provides accreditation services and training to public- and private-sector organizations, serving the global marketplace.
As an international non-profit association under Belgian law with an office registered in Brussels (Belgium), the International Aerospace Quality Group (IAQG) was established in 1998 under the umbrella of the Society of Automotive Engineers (SAE). In 2013, the IAQG became an International Not-For-Profit Association under Belgium Law.
The IAQG sets the standard for quality within the worldwide supply chain of the aerospace industry. The organization is comprised of member companies within the aviation, space and defense industries that design, develop, manufacture and support original equipment at system or subsystem levels.
Online Aerospace Supplier Information System® (OASIS) is an online resource containing a list of suppliers certified/registered under the IAQG rules to be in compliance with the aerospace quality management system requirements (9100 series). OASIS also contains all bodies involved in the process (i.e. National Accreditation Bodies, Certification Bodies and Authenticated Aerospace Experienced Auditors).

The Global Food Safety Initiative (GFSI; the Coalition) is a Coalition of Action from The Consumer Goods Forum (CGF), bringing together 45 retailers and manufacturers from across the CGF membership and an extended food safety community to oversee food safety standards for businesses and help provide access to safe food for people everywhere.
